Israeli strike hits southern Beirut with no prior warning
A strike hit Beirut's southern suburbs on Friday afternoon without any warning from the Israeli military, Lebanese state media reported.
Footage from AFP showed smoke rising from the area.
Lebanon's state-run National News Agency said Israeli warplanes "carried out a very heavy strike... on the Tahouitet al-Ghadir area".
Strikes on the same district killed two people earlier on Friday.
